Bank of the Islands Sponsors Rotary Law & Order Ball

Bank of the Islands was recognized as a Major Sponsor of the sixth annual Law & Order Ball on September 14 at Hertz Arena in Estero, Florida. Organized by the Rotary Club of Fort Myers South, the event honors the heroes among Lee County law enforcement officers.

“We are humbled to play a role in saluting Lee County’s Finest,” said Bank CEO Geoff Roepstorff. “The event raises funds annually for such a good cause and was a wonderful opportunity to applaud Deputy First Class Donna L. Aiossa-McNally as the 2019 Officer of the Year.”

Proceeds benefit the Lee County community by providing grant funding to the Rotary Club of Fort Myers South Foundation, a non-profit organization, for law enforcement youth programs. Mr. Roepstorff serves as President of the local Rotary Foundation. Edison National Bank/Bank of the Islands has been a Major Sponsor of the Law & Order Ball every year since its inception in 2014.

Edison National Bank is Lee County’s oldest locally owned and managed community bank, serving individuals and business owners with offices in Fort Myers, as well as the Bank of the Islands offices on Sanibel and Captiva. Founded in 1997, Edison National Bank is strongly rooted in the community and actively supports civic and charitable causes through both donations and volunteerism.
